#59363c color RGB value is (89,54,60). #59363c color name is Custom Color color.
#59363c hex color red value is 89, green value is 54 and the blue value of its RGB is 60.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#59363c hue: 0.97, saturation: 0.24 and the lightness value of 59363c is 0.28.
The process color (four color CMYK) of #59363c color hex is 0.00, 0.39, 0.33, 0.65. Web safe color of #59363c is #663333. Color #59363c contains mainly RED color.

About #59363C Custom Color
#59363C (Custom Color) is a red-based color with RGB values of 89, 54, 60. This color belongs to the red color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.
When working with #59363c,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.
For web development, #59363c can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#59363c), RGB (rgb(89, 54, 60)), HSL (hsl(350, 24%, 28%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#663333,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
